Abstract
An adaptive online flux-linkage estimation methodfor the sensorless control of switched reluctance motor (SRM) drive is presented in this paper. Sensorless operation is achieved through a binary observer based algorithm. In order to avoid using the look up tables of motor characteristics, which makes the system, depends on motor parameters, an adaptive identification algorithm is used to estimate of the nonlinear flux-linkage parameters. This method makes position and speed estimation more accurate and robust towards any model uncertainty, also it is suitable replacement for a priori knowledge of motorcharacteristics.
